WebTarsal coalition (TC) is an abnormal connection between two or more bones that is present at birth. The connection may be made of fibrous tissue, cartilage, or bone. Most people with TC do not have symptoms. Occasionally, patients experience decreased motion in their foot joints, which can be painful.

WebA tarsal coalition is when the joint between two or more bones in the foot does not develop properly. Instead of a joint, there is either solid bone (bony coalition) or fibrous material (fibrous coalition). The bony or fibrous coalition does not move normally, and the bones are “stuck together”.
